Can that backfire on them? Let’s take a look at a recent New Jersey special election where Democrats nominated a proudly antisemitic DSA candidate.
“In NJ-11, Mejia won with what has been the customary Dem recipe during Trump’s 2nd term: A massively motivated base in the college+ burbs and giant gains in Hispanic areas where Trump had done unusually well for an R. What was different: She lost substantial ground in two large, traditionally Dem municipalities with substantial Jewish populations,” NBC News analyst Steve Kornacki noted.
“Livingston is one of the most Jewish towns in New Jersey. It just swung 70+ points toward Republicans compared to 2024 and last year’s gubernatorial race. Democrats should pay attention to this or it may very well come back to bite them in ‘26 and ‘28,” Evan Rosenfeld warned.
“Livingston, NJ, is heavily Jewish. It went from being a moderate Democrat stronghold to redder than Alabama tonight in the New Jersey special election. With this kind of a swing in Livingston, a moderate Republican should be able to win the district, but Republicans did NOT show up tonight…AT ALL. If the Democrats keep putting out radical left anti-Semites up in more traditional swing states like Michigan, Republicans can hold their own in the midterms IF we show up. If we don’t, then Dems win, and we get an AOC Congress,” Brandon Maly of TPA Action tweeted.
